The German Panzer Mk. II played a pivotal role during the early stages of World War II, particularly noted for its involvement in the Blitzkrieg strategy. In September 1939, as German forces invaded Poland, this tank was at the forefront, demonstrating the effectiveness of mechanized warfare. The Panzer Mk. II was initially developed to fill the production gap of larger tanks like the Pzkpfw III and IV, designed to be lightweight with a 20mm main gun and a machine gun.
Over time, the Panzer Mk. II underwent several enhancements, including improved armor and armament. By 1940, the F variant featured thicker frontal armor and a more powerful 20mm KwK 30 gun, marking its evolution into a formidable battlefield presence despite its relatively small size.
